How you'll contribute :

Administer nursing care to ill or injured persons by assisting in caring for patients by giving direct care. The RN will coordinate and deliver quality general and psychiatric nursing care to patients hospitalized for treatment of substance abuse, dual diagnosis, or psychiatric or emotional disorders. The RN will assume direct responsibility for observation, delegation, and leadership of the unit staff and patients.

The RN will serve actively and constructively as a member of the multi-disciplinary team, supporting the organization, program, and unit philosophy of care. The RN will ensure the safety and well-being of each patient. The RN ensures all medical orders are followed, initiates and follows treatment planning, and acts as a patient advocate at all times.

Qualifications and requirements :

Applicants should have a current state RN license and possess a bachelor's degree from an accredited nursing school. Additional requirements include :

  • Basic Life Support certification is required within 30 days of hire.
  • ACLS and PALS are required within six months of hire.
  • One year of experience preferred
  • ASLS certification preferred

Denver Springs is a 96-bed mental health and addiction treatment center, offering highly specialized inpatient and outpatient services for adults and their families. We are a part of Lifepoint Health, a diversified healthcare delivery network committed to making communities st healthier with acute care, rehabilitation, and behavioral health facilities from coast to coast.
